Buyer's Guide

What to Look for in an Electric Trimmer

Power Source

Corded trimmers deliver unlimited runtime for large jobs but limit mobility. Cordless models offer freedom to roam without extension cords but require battery management. For typical front yards under 0.25 acres, a 20V+ cordless trimmer provides sufficient power and runtime.

Cutting Width & Blade Length

String trimmers with 12-14 inch widths balance efficiency and precision for edging. Hedge trimmers need 17-22 inch blades to handle bush heights. Match the tool to your primary task—wider isn't always better for tight spaces around landscaping.

Battery Capacity

Amp-hours (Ah) determine runtime. 2.0Ah batteries last 20-25 minutes; 4.0Ah batteries deliver 40-50 minutes. For uninterrupted work, choose kits with dual batteries or opt for corded models. Lithium-ion batteries maintain full power until depleted, unlike older NiCad technology.

Weight & Ergonomics

Front-yard trimming involves extended overhead and sideways work. Look for models under 8 pounds with adjustable handles or wraparound grips. Proper balance reduces fatigue during 30+ minute sessions and improves control for clean edges.

Versatility Features

2-in-1 trimmer/edger combos save money and storage space. Tool-free conversion mechanisms let you switch modes in seconds. Some models include pivoting heads for angled trimming or telescoping shafts for extended reach without ladders.

Cutting Performance

String trimmers need automatic feed systems to avoid bumping. Hedge trimmers should have dual-action blades that reduce vibration while cutting branches up to 0.55 inches thick. Higher strokes-per-minute (SPM) ratings indicate faster, cleaner cuts.

Frequently Asked Questions

Lawn and Garden — FAQ

Should I choose corded or cordless for my front yard?
Cordless trimmers excel for most front yards under 0.25 acres, offering freedom to move without cord management. Choose corded only if you have unlimited power needs or lack charging access. Modern 20V+ batteries deliver gas-like performance without fumes.
What's the ideal cutting width for front-yard edging?
12-14 inches provides the best balance. Wider paths clear large areas faster but reduce precision near delicate landscaping. Narrower heads offer better control along sidewalks and around flower beds where accuracy matters most.
How long should batteries last on a single charge?
Quality 4.0Ah batteries run 40-50 minutes of continuous trimming—enough for most suburban front yards. Budget 2.0Ah batteries provide 20-25 minutes. Dual-battery kits let you swap and keep working while the spare charges.
Can one electric trimmer handle both weeds and hedges?
Dedicated tools perform better, but 2-in-1 models like the SnapFresh work for small hedges and grass trimming. For substantial hedge rows over 3 feet tall, invest in a separate hedge trimmer with longer blades and higher power.
Are electric trimmers powerful enough for thick weeds?
Yes. Modern 20V cordless and 6.5A corded models cut through dense growth and woody stems up to 0.5 inches thick. Dual-action hedge trimmer blades and high-torque string trimmer motors match gas performance without maintenance.
What maintenance do electric trimmers require?
Minimal. Clean debris from the cutting head after use, store batteries at room temperature, and keep cords untangled. No oil changes, spark plugs, or fuel mixing. String trimmers need occasional spool replacement; hedge trimmers require blade cleaning and light oiling.
